Implementing Iec 61131-3 Programming Standards for Industrial Automation

Implementing IEC 61131-3 programming standards is essential for modern industrial automation. These standards provide a comprehensive framework for designing, programming, and maintaining automation systems, ensuring consistency and interoperability across different devices and platforms.

What is IEC 61131-3?

IEC 61131-3 is part of the international standard IEC 61131, which covers programmable logic controllers (PLCs). The “-3” component specifically focuses on programming languages and software engineering aspects. It defines five programming languages: Ladder Diagram (LD), Function Block Diagram (FBD), Structured Text (ST), Instruction List (IL), and Sequential Function Charts (SFC).

Benefits of Implementing IEC 61131-3

  • Enhanced interoperability between devices from different manufacturers.
  • Standardized programming approach simplifies training and maintenance.
  • Improved system reliability and safety.
  • Facilitates system scalability and upgrades.
  • Supports modern automation architectures like distributed control systems.

Steps to Implement IEC 61131-3 Standards

Implementing IEC 61131-3 involves several key steps:

  • Assess existing automation systems and identify areas for standardization.
  • Select compatible hardware and software tools that support IEC 61131-3.
  • Train engineering staff on the programming languages and best practices defined by the standard.
  • Develop new control programs using IEC 61131-3 languages, emphasizing modularity and reusability.
  • Test and validate programs thoroughly before deployment.
  • Document all systems and adhere to maintenance protocols aligned with the standard.

Challenges and Considerations

While implementing IEC 61131-3 offers many benefits, it also presents challenges:

  • Compatibility issues with legacy systems.
  • Training requirements for staff unfamiliar with the standard.
  • Ensuring consistent adherence to best practices across projects.
  • Cost of new hardware and software upgrades.

Addressing these challenges requires careful planning, ongoing staff training, and selecting appropriate tools that facilitate smooth transition and compliance.

Conclusion

Implementing IEC 61131-3 standards is a strategic move toward more reliable, scalable, and interoperable industrial automation systems. By following best practices and addressing potential challenges, organizations can significantly enhance their automation capabilities and future-proof their operations.